Medium Pressure SM Series Needle Valve with Pressures to 20,000 psi (1379 bar)


FEATURES

  • Tubing sizes from 1/4" to 1/2".

  • Large-port valves available for medium pressure applications.

  • Non-rotating stem prevents stem/seat galling.

  • One piece stem design permits ease of assembly and packing replacement.

  • Metal-to-metal seating for excellent corrosion resistance and temperature ranges.

  • Vee or regulating tip stem.

  • Available in five body patterns.



BENEFITS


Autoclave's SM series medium pressure needle valves are used in many applications such as the chemical/petrochemical, water-blast, research, and oil and gas industries. The Autoclave medium pressure line utilizes a coned-and-threaded connection design providing a leak tight reliable connection for gas and liquid service . These valves are complemented by a complete line of larger orifice fittings, tubing and accessories.
